package filter
type IGenerator interface {
Initialize(string) error
Finalize(*Filter) error
Push([]byte)
Set([]byte)
Payload() []byte
WithCriterion(Criterion) error
OrCriterion(Criterion) error
WithField(string) error
GroupByField(string) error
AggregateByField(Aggregation, string) error
SetOption(string, interface{}) error
GetValues() []interface{}
Reset()
}
type Generator struct {
IGenerator
payload []byte
}
func Render(generator IGenerator, collectionName string, filter *Filter) ([]byte, error) {
if err := generator.Initialize(collectionName); err != nil {
return nil, err
}
// add options
for key, value := range filter.Options {
if err := generator.SetOption(key, value); err != nil {
return nil, err
}
}
// add fields
for _, fieldName := range filter.Fields {
if filter.IdentityField != `` && fieldName == `id` {
fieldName = filter.IdentityField
}
if err := generator.WithField(fieldName); err != nil {
return nil, err
}
}
// add criteria
for _, criterion := range filter.Criteria {
if filter.IdentityField != `` && criterion.Field == `id` {
criterion.Field = filter.IdentityField
}
if err := generator.WithCriterion(criterion); err != nil {
return nil, err
}
}
// finalize the payload
if err := generator.Finalize(filter); err != nil {
return nil, err
}
// return the payload
return generator.Payload(), nil
}
func (self *Generator) Set(data []byte) {
self.payload = data
}
func (self *Generator) Push(data []byte) {
if self.payload == nil {
self.payload = make([]byte, 0)
}
self.payload = append(self.payload, data...)
}
func (self *Generator) Reset() {
self.payload = nil
}
func (self *Generator) Payload() []byte {
return self.payload
}
func (self *Generator) Finalize(_ *Filter) error {
return nil
}
